Based on 3.2.3: http://www.bwfbadminton.org/file.aspx?id=608529&dl=1 Each member association can send a maximum of 4 players/pairs per event provided that their ranking is within the top 8. Sun Yu is outside of the top 8, so there's no way she can play unless one of her team mates withdraw. Thankfully though, Sun Yu is within top 24, which means even though one of her team mates withdraw, she can still play because for players within top 24 ranking, the member association can enter a maximum of 3 players.

Indonesia Open - The Past Winners In Men's Singles . I think the upcoming 2015 World Championships in Istora - Jakarta lays the best opportunity for Lee Chong Wei to grab the title. For some inexplicable reasons, the venue in Jakarta is quite friendly to him, while it's almost a nightmare for his main opponents from China. Lee is the five time MS winners of the Indonesia Open, a regular tournament hosted annually in the same stadium. The last time China won the MS here was in 1989, by Xiong Guobao.
